Identifies the provider that logged the event. The Name and Guid attributes are included if the provider used an instrumentation manifest to define its events; otherwise, the EventSourceName attribute is included if a legacy event provider (using the Event Logging API) logged the event.

The task defined in the event. Task and opcode are typically used to identify the location in the application from where the event was logged.

A bitmask of the keywords defined in the event. Keywords are used to classify types of events (for example, events associated with reading data).

The time stamp that identifies when the event was logged. The time stamp will include either the SystemTime attribute or the RawTime attribute.
